IFS Cloud Data Migration Plan: 7 Steps to Zero Downtime

📅 Project Timeline & Milestones

Phase Duration Start Date End Date Owner
1. Planning 3 weeks [YYYY-MM-DD] [YYYY-MM-DD] Project Manager
2. Data Audit 2 weeks [YYYY-MM-DD] [YYYY-MM-DD] Data Owner
3. Cleansing 3 weeks [YYYY-MM-DD] [YYYY-MM-DD] IT + Operations
4. Mapping 2 weeks [YYYY-MM-DD] [YYYY-MM-DD] IT + Consultant
5. Testing 4 weeks [YYYY-MM-DD] [YYYY-MM-DD] QA Team
6. Execution 1 week [YYYY-MM-DD] [YYYY-MM-DD] IT
7. Go-Live 1 day [YYYY-MM-DD] [YYYY-MM-DD] Project Manager

🎯 Phase 1: Planning

Objectives:

  • Define scope, team, and success criteria.
  • Identify all data sources and dependencies.

Tasks:

  1. Kickoff Meeting

    • Align stakeholders on goals, risks, and timeline.
    • Assign for each module (Finance, Sales, Inventory, etc.).
  2. Inventory Data

    • Document all data sources (ERP, Excel, databases).
    • Categorize data by priority (Critical/Important/Archival).
  3. Risk Assessment

    • Identify potential roadblocks (e.g., ).
    • Define (e.g., >5% error rate triggers rollback).

Deliverable: Migration Plan Document (this plan).


🔍 Phase 2: Data Audit

Objectives:

  • Understand data quality and gaps.
  • Document data rules and ownership.

Tasks:

  1. Extract Metadata

    • Use tools like SQL Profiler or Excel Power Query to analyze data structure.
  2. Data Quality Report

    • Flag duplicates, incomplete records, and inconsistencies.
  3. Stakeholder Validation

    • Have each department on their data’s accuracy.

Deliverable: Data Inventory & Quality Report.


🧹 Phase 3: Data Cleansing

Objectives:

  • Ensure data is accurate, complete, and formatted for IFS Cloud.

Tasks:

  1. Deduplicate Records

    • Example: Merge Acme Corp and Acme Corporation.
  2. Standardize Formats

    • Dates: YYYY-MM-DD.
    • Customer IDs: Alphanumeric to numeric.
  3. Archive Obsolete Data

    • Move records older than 5 years to a separate archive.

Tools: .

Deliverable: Cleansed Data Files.


🗺️ Phase 4: Data Mapping

Objectives:

  • Map legacy fields to IFS Cloud.
  • Validate mappings with real data.

Tasks:

  1. Create Mapping Document

    • Example:

Legacy Field IFS Cloud Field Transformation Rule
Cust_ID Customer_No Remove special characters
  1. Test Mappings

    • Migrate a (100 records) to IFS Cloud sandbox.
    • Fix errors before full migration.

Deliverable: Finalized Mapping Document.


🧪 Phase 5: Testing

Objectives:

  • Validate data integrity and system performance.

Tasks:

  1. Sandbox Testing

    • Migrate per module.
    • Test (e.g., order processing, reporting).
    • Have end-users validate their data.
    • Log and resolve issues.

Deliverable: UAT Sign-Off.


🚀 Phase 6: Execution

Objectives:

  • Migrate data with zero downtime.

Tasks:

  1. Final Backup

    • Backup all legacy data.
  2. Phased Migration

    • Day 1: Non-critical data (e.g., historical records).
    • Day 2: Critical data (e.g., open orders, financials).
  3. Real-Time Monitoring

    • Assign a to track progress.
    • Use for automation.

Deliverable: Migration Log.


🎉 Phase 7: Go-Live & Audit

Objectives:

  • Transition to IFS Cloud smoothly.
  • Ensure data accuracy post-migration.

Tasks:

  1. Go-Live Checklist

    • Disable legacy systems.
    • Confirm all data is migrated.
  2. Post-Migration Audit

    • Compare 100 random records in old vs. new systems.
    • Run for 30 days.

Deliverable: Go-Live Report & Audit Results.


🛡️ Risk Mitigation Plan

Risk Mitigation Strategy Owner
Data loss Daily backups + rollback script IT
Downtime exceeds 4 hours Migrate during Project Manager
User resistance Training sessions + quick-reference guides HR

📊 Budget & Resources

Resource Cost Notes
IFS Consultant €X,XXX Fixed-price contract
Data Cleansing Tools €XXX Talend/OpenRefine
Contingency €X,XXX 10% of total budget

📌 Next Steps

  1. Review this plan with your team.
  2. Customize timelines based on your go-live date.